Mathilde Roussel is a Paris-based artist whose practice reflects the complexities of an aging body, such as mutation, hardening, scarring. For such representations, Roussel's small and large scale sculptures invariably take on a vulnerable air, their delicate beauty seemingly at risk of vanishing after being slightly touched. A deeper layer of her subtext is rich in anti-utopian commentary, with a deafening suggestion that the human being is too frail to imagine perfection. Her original artwork has been shown in such galleries as Magda Danysz, Shanghai (2016) and Haut Pavé, Paris (2016).
